Ukraine’s first-quarter steel consumption falls, exports surge
Ukraine reduced consumption of steel products in January-March, including rolled and semi-finished products, according to national steel association Ukrmetallurgprom.
The volume amounted to 610,400 tonnes, down by 27.3% on-year, Kallanish notes.
Three-month steel imports were around 207,500t, up 31.4% on-year, thus accounting for 41% of domestic rolled steel consumption.
